Making Calls from the Call Log

1.Locate the log entry in which you are interested from Missed, InAns or Outgo.

2.Press the or key adjacent to the entry.

3.The log entry details are shown.

4.Press Call make the call. If the number shown is external but doesn't include the external dialing

prefix used by your telephone system, go off-hook, dial the prefix and then press Call.

To Turn a Log Entry into a Speed Dial

1.Locate the log entry and press the or key adjacent to it.

2.Press Add to SD.

3.The screen for editing and adding speed dials will appear, prefilled with the information from the

log entry. Edit the details if required and press Save or Cancel.

4.You will be returned to the speed dials selection menu.

To Delete an Individual Log Entry

1.Locate the log entry and press the or key adjacent to it.

2.Press Delete.

3.Press Delete to delete the log entry. Press Cancel to return to the call log without deleting the log entry.

4.You will be returned to the call log.

To Delete All Entries from a Log

1.Press Missed, InAns or Outgo to select the log.

2.Press the key under DeleteAll.

3.Select Delete to delete the log entries. Press Cancel to return to the call log without deleting the log entries.

To Exit the Call Logs

1.Press Phone Exit.

Disabling the Call Log

The phone's call logging can be switched off if required.

To disable call logging:

1.Press Option and select Application Options. Press .

2.Select Call Log. It will toggle between Enabled and Disabled.

3.Select Save. To restore the previous setting without changing it, press Cancel.
